Description
Summary:Stacey Engels narrates the pilgrim body in ‘From the Dark Green Hill to Our Lady of the Harbour' by bringing her reader along on a pilgrimage that sprang up almost instantly in downtown Montreal on the day that Leonard Cohen's death was announced. In her travelogue-style vignettes, even a sausage sandwich becomes a sacred relic when mingled with community and intention.
